Paperchase saved but confirms plans to close 37 stores with 250 jobs at risk

Paperchase has secured a rescue deal which will see around a thousand jobs saved.

But the high street retailer's announced 37 of its 127 shops will close permanently as part of the agreement.

Bosses say it's a "tough but necessary decision" to safeguard the company's future.

The stationary chain has stores in Hereford, Worcester, Gloucester and Cheltenham.
